Giriş
Modern yazılım geliştirme dünyasında, uygulamaların performansı, veri entegrasyonu ve kullanıcı deneyimi, şirketlerin başarısında kritik rol oynamaktadır. Bu bağlamda, API teknolojileri giderek daha fazla önem kazanmakta ve özellikle GraphQL, esnek ve etkili veri yönetimi sağlayan güçlü bir araç olarak öne çıkmaktadır. GraphQL, geleneksel REST API'lerine kıyasla daha verimli veri sorgulama ve güncelleme imkanları sunmasıyla, uygulama geliştirme süreçlerinde devrim yaratmaktadır.
İşletmelerin teknolojik altyapılarını güçlendirmek ve rekabet avantajı elde etmek adına, uzman GraphQL API geliştirme hizmetleri sunan firmalar büyük bir talep görmektedir. Bu hizmetler, sadece teknik detaylara odaklanmakla kalmayıp, aynı zamanda iş ihtiyaçlarına uygun çözümler tasarlayarak, şirketlerin dijital dönüşüm yolculuğunda önemli bir rol oynamaktadır. Peki, neden GraphQL API geliştirme hizmetleri bu kadar kritik ve nasıl işletmenize değer katabilir? İşte bu soruların yanıtlarını ve hizmetlerimizin avantajlarını detaylıca inceleyeceğiz.
GraphQL API Geliştirme Hizmetlerinin Temel Avantajları
1. Esnek ve Verimli Veri Sorgulama
GraphQL, sorgu dilinin sunduğu esneklik sayesinde, istemcilerin ihtiyaç duyduğu veriyi tam olarak belirleyip almasına imkan tanır. Bu, özellikle mobil uygulamalarda ve düşük bant genişliği kullanılan ortamlarda büyük avantaj sağlar. REST API'lerinde çoğu zaman fazla veri alınırken, GraphQL ile sadece gerekli olan veri çekilir, bu da ağ trafiğini azaltır ve uygulama performansını artırır.
2. Tek Noktadan Veri Entegrasyonu
GraphQL, farklı veri kaynaklarından gelen veriyi tek bir API üzerinden yönetmenize olanak tanır. Bu sayede, farklı mikroservisler veya veri tabanları ile entegrasyon süreçleri kolaylaşır ve geliştirme süreleri kısalır. Ayrıca, bu yapı, uygulama içerisindeki veri tutarlılığını sağlar ve bakımını kolaylaştırır.
3. Gelişmiş Geliştirici Deneyimi
GraphQL, güçlü tip sistemi ve otomatik dokümantasyon özellikleri sayesinde, geliştiricilerin API'yi daha hızlı ve hatasız kullanmasını sağlar. Ayrıca, sorguların ve mutasyonların yapılandırılması, API'nin genişletilmesini ve güncellenmesini kolaylaştırır. Bu da, işletmelerin zaman ve maliyet tasarrufu yapmasına yardımcı olur.
4. Performans ve Güvenlik
Gelişmiş sorgu kontrolü ve sorgu limitleriyle, API’nin performansı optimize edilirken, güvenlik önlemleri de arttırılır. Ayrıca, OAuth ve JWT gibi güvenlik protokolleri ile entegre edilerek, hassas verilerin korunması sağlanır.
5. Ölçeklenebilirlik ve Esneklik
GraphQL, uygulamanın büyümesine paralel olarak kolayca ölçeklenebilir. Yeni özellikler ve veri kaynakları eklemek, mevcut API'yi bozmadan mümkündür. Bu da, işletmelerin değişen ihtiyaçlarına hızla uyum sağlamasına olanak tanır.
İşte bu nedenlerle, uzman GraphQL API geliştirme hizmetleri, işletmelerin dijital dönüşümünde kritik bir rol oynar. İşinizi büyütmek ve uygulamanızın performansını artırmak için, doğru çözümleri sunan profesyonel ekiplerle çalışmak büyük fark yaratır. Bir sonraki bölümde, bu hizmetlerin nasıl sunulduğu ve işletmenize nasıl değer katabileceği konularını detaylandıracağız.
Uzman GraphQL API Geliştirme Süreçleri ve Sunum Yöntemleri
GraphQL API geliştirme hizmetleri, sadece teknik bilgi ve kodlama becerileriyle sınırlı değildir. Bu süreç, müşterilerin ihtiyaçlarını doğru analiz etmek, uygun mimariyi belirlemek ve sürdürülebilir çözümler tasarlamak gibi adımları da içermektedir. Uzman ekipler, genellikle aşağıdaki temel aşamalardan oluşan bir geliştirme süreci uygular:
- İş Analizi ve Gereksinim Toplama: Bu aşamada, işletmenin mevcut sistemleri, veri ihtiyaçları ve hedefleri detaylıca incelenir. Böylece, API’nin hangi veri kaynaklarını entegre edeceği ve nasıl kullanılacağı netleştirilir.
- Mimari Tasarım ve Planlama: Geliştiriciler, API’nin yapısını belirler ve performans ile güvenlik açısından en uygun mimariyi tasarlar. Bu aşamada, veri modelleri ve sorgu yapıları detaylandırılır.
- Geliştirme ve Entegrasyon: Belirlenen plan doğrultusunda, GraphQL şemaları, resolver'lar ve güvenlik protokolleri oluşturulur. Ayrıca, API’nin diğer sistemlerle entegrasyonu sağlanır ve test süreçleri başlatılır.
- Test ve Optimizasyon: API, farklı senaryolarda test edilir, performans analizi yapılır ve gerekirse optimizasyonlar gerçekleştirilir. Bu aşama, API’nin stabil ve güvenilir olmasını sağlar.
- Devreye Alma ve Bakım: Son aşamada, API canlı ortama alınır ve sürekli izlenir. Ayrıca, yeni ihtiyaçlara göre güncellemeler ve iyileştirmeler yapılır.
Sunum yöntemleri ise, müşterilere genellikle detaylı dokümantasyon, eğitim seminerleri ve sürekli destek hizmetleri şeklinde sunulur. Bu sayede, işletmeler kendi ekipleriyle API’yi etkili biçimde kullanabilir ve yönetebilir hale gelir.
İşletmelere Sağlanan Katma Değerler ve Rekabet Avantajları
Profesyonel GraphQL API geliştirme hizmetleri, işletmelere sadece teknik çözümler sunmakla kalmaz, aynı zamanda stratejik avantajlar da sağlar. Bu avantajlar, şirketlerin dijital dönüşüm süreçlerini hızlandırır ve pazarda öne çıkmalarını sağlar:
- Hızlı ve Güçlü Entegrasyon: Farklı veri kaynaklarının tek bir API üzerinden yönetilmesi, yeni uygulama ve hizmetlerin hızla devreye alınmasını sağlar. Bu, pazarlama ve müşteri hizmetleri gibi alanlarda rekabet avantajı sunar.
- İş Sürekliliği ve Esneklik: API’nin ölçeklenebilirliği sayesinde, işletmeler büyüdükçe yeni özellikler ve veri kaynakları ekleyebilir. Bu da, teknolojik altyapının geleceğe hazır olmasını sağlar.
- Geliştirici Verimliliği ve Hız: Otomatik dokümantasyon ve tip güvenliği ile, geliştiricilerin hata yapma olasılığı azalır ve yeni ekip üyelerinin adaptasyonu hızlanır. Bu da, proje sürelerini kısaltır ve maliyetleri düşürür.
- Güvenlik ve Uyumluluk: Modern güvenlik protokolleri ile entegre olan API’ler, hassas verilerin korunmasını sağlar ve yasal uyumluluğu kolaylaştırır.
- Yenilikçilik ve Rekabet Gücü: Esnek ve sürdürülebilir API yapısı, işletmelerin teknolojik yenilikleri hızla benimsemesine olanak tanır. Bu da, pazarda fark yaratmayı ve müşteri memnuniyetini artırır.
Sonuç olarak, uzman GraphQL API geliştirme hizmetleri, sadece teknolojik altyapıyı güçlendirmekle kalmaz, aynı zamanda işletmelerin stratejik vizyonlarını gerçekleştirmelerine yardımcı olur. Bir sonraki bölümde, bu hizmetlerin işletmenize nasıl entegre edileceği ve maksimum fayda sağlamak için hangi adımların izlenmesi gerektiği üzerinde duracağız.
Sonuç ve Eyleme Geçirilebilir Stratejiler
Günümüz dijital dünyasında, işletmelerin rekabet avantajı elde edebilmeleri için modern ve esnek API çözümleri geliştirmeleri büyük önem taşımaktadır. Bu noktada, GraphQL API geliştirme hizmetleri, sadece teknik bir ihtiyaç değil, aynı zamanda stratejik bir yatırımdır. Uzman ekipler tarafından sunulan bu hizmetler, veri yönetiminde sağladığı esneklik, performans artışı ve güvenlik avantajlarıyla öne çıkar.
Başarılı bir GraphQL API entegrasyonu için, aşağıdaki temel stratejileri uygulamak önemlidir:
- İş Analizine Önem Verin: İş süreçlerinizi ve veri ihtiyaçlarınızı iyi analiz edin ve API tasarımını buna göre şekillendirin. Bu, hem maliyetleri azaltır hem de uygulama performansını artırır.
- Uzmanlarla İşbirliği Yapın: Deneyimli geliştiriciler ve danışmanlar ile çalışmak, sürecin sorunsuz ve verimli ilerlemesini sağlar. Ayrıca, en iyi uygulamaları ve güncel teknolojileri kullanma şansı yakalarsınız.
- Güvenlik ve Uyumluluğu Önceliklendirin: Veri güvenliği ve yasal uyumluluk, API geliştirme sürecinin temel taşlarıdır. Güçlü kimlik doğrulama ve yetkilendirme protokolleri uygulayın.
- Test ve Optimizasyonu İhmal Etmeyin: API’nin performansını sürekli izleyin ve gerekirse optimizasyon yapın. Bu, uzun vadeli başarı ve sürdürülebilirlik için kritik öneme sahiptir.
- Sürekli Eğitim ve Destek Alın: İşletme ekibinizi API kullanımında eğitin ve düzenli destek alın. Bu, teknolojik altyapınızın güncel ve etkili olmasını sağlar.
Çözüm odaklı yaklaşımlarla, işletmenizin ihtiyaçlarına uygun, ölçeklenebilir ve güvenilir GraphQL API’ler geliştirebilirsiniz. Bu sayede, müşteri memnuniyetini artırır, operasyonel verimliliği yükseltir ve pazardaki konumunuzu güçlendirebilirsiniz.
Harekete Geçme Zamanı
Şimdi, dijital dönüşümünüzü hızlandırmak ve işinizi yeni seviyelere taşımak için uzman GraphQL API geliştirme hizmetlerimize adım atma zamanı. Deneyimli ekibimizle iletişime geçin, ihtiyaçlarınızı analiz edelim ve size özel çözümler sunalım. Unutmayın, en iyi teknolojik yatırımlar, doğru partnerlerle yapılır!
İşinizi büyütmek ve rekabet avantajı elde etmek için hemen harekete geçin!
